Hello, there are many reasons for bleeding in the second and third trimesters of pregnant women, placental abnormalities, cervical and vaginal diseases, urinary tract infections, and hematologic diseases may cause bleeding in the third trimester. Ultrasound can tell if placenta previa is present, and if placenta previa is confirmed, a further diagnosis of cervical or vaginal disease should be confirmed.
